CVE-2022-39343 is a high-severity vulnerability affecting Azure RTOS FileX versions prior to 6.2.0, stemming from integer under/overflows within its Fault Tolerant feature. Specifically, crafted log entries of type FX_FAULT_TOLERANT_DIR_LOG_TYPE can be used to trigger buffer overflows and modify memory contents during the recovery process. This local attack, requiring user interaction, could lead to high imp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While no active exploitation, public exploits, or significant community discussion have been observed, a patch is available in version 6.2.0, and a workaround is documented.
